Key Matchups and Handicap: Commanders vs Giants
Washington has won and covered each of the last three meetings, including a 21–6 home win in Week 1 as a six-point favorite. The Giants are fresh off a late-season bye week and looking to snap a seven-game losing streak. Shockingly, the Commanders’ losing streak is even longer at eight straight, including a 31–0 loss at Minnesota last week. Quarterback Jayden Daniels attempted a comeback from an arm injury that sidelined him for a month but couldn’t finish the game. The Commanders posted only 206 total yards with 12 first downs and three turnovers in that loss. Tight end Zach Ertz suffered a season-ending knee injury, further depleting Washington’s offensive depth.
Daniels is questionable, and although he has stated a desire to keep playing, that may not be wise given the team’s current trajectory. A bit of early money has landed on the over, and that aligns with recent trends—seven of New York’s last eight have gone over the total. Marcus Mariota remains a strong backup option if Daniels can’t go, and Washington’s offense should be fine either way. The real concern is defense, as the Commanders have allowed at least 25 points in seven of their last eight contests. With both defenses short-handed, the scoring outlook looks promising.
